Understanding Zero Turn Mowers
Zero turn mowers have revolutionized the way we approach lawn care, offering a blend of speed, precision, and efficiency. Unlike traditional lawn mowers, zero turn mowers are designed with a unique steering system that allows them to pivot around their rear wheels. This design results in a zero-degree turning radius, making them exceptionally agile and capable of navigating tight spaces with ease.
Their ability to turn on a dime makes them particularly useful for lawns with numerous obstacles like trees, flower beds, and garden ornaments. This capability not only reduces the time spent on mowing but also minimizes the need for additional trimming. For those with large properties, zero turn mowers can significantly cut down on the time and effort required to maintain a pristine lawn.
These mowers are typically equipped with powerful engines, allowing them to achieve higher speeds compared to traditional push or riding mowers. This speed, combined with their maneuverability, makes them an attractive option for both residential and commercial lawn care.
Key Features and Benefits
The standout feature of zero turn mowers is their steering mechanism, which is controlled by two levers instead of a traditional steering wheel. This system allows operators to control each wheel independently, providing unmatched precision in movement.

Considerations Before Purchasing
Before investing in a zero turn mower, there are several factors to consider to ensure it meets your specific needs. Firstly, assess the size and layout of your lawn. Zero turn mowers are ideal for larger properties with open spaces, but they may not be necessary for smaller lawns.
Consider the terrain of your lawn as well. While zero turn mowers can handle flat and gently sloping areas with ease, they may struggle on steep inclines. It’s important to check the specifications of the mower to ensure it’s suitable for your terrain.
Additionally, think about the features that are most important to you. Do you need a model with mulching capabilities, or one that can tow attachments? Understanding your requirements will help you choose the right model.
Finally, consider your budget. Zero turn mowers can be a significant investment, so it’s important to weigh the cost against the benefits they offer. Look for models that provide the features you need at a price point that fits your budget.
